+\subsection{Notes on Mathematics}
+
+Extensible tildes and hats produce different results
+with \XeLaTeX\ and \LuaLaTeX\ because these unicode
+engines treat differently the width of characters. In particular, \XeLaTeX\ handles italic
+correction as part of the character width but \LuaLaTeX\ does this only if a character
+follows. This affects how extensible accents like \verb|\widehat| or \verb|\widetilde|
+select the proper size. With \XeLaTeX, \verb|\widetilde{Y}| \verb|\widetilde{X}| will give the
+expected result $\widetilde{Y}\widetilde{X}$; but with \LuaLaTeX\ the letter $Y$ is
+narrower (and its italic correction is not taken into account if it stands alone)
+and gets the plain tilde size, as in $\tilde{Y}$. To bypass this with \LuaLaTeX\ one
+has to use a zero width character after a letter such as $Y$ so that
+\LuaLaTeX\ takes into account the italic correction of $Y$. For example with
+\begin{center}\verb|\widetilde{Y\Uchar"200D}|
+\end{center}
+the result will be correct (U200D is the ``Zero Width Joiner'' in Unicode).
+
+I thank Ulrike Fischer for this solution.

This package, initially based on txfonts, provides many fixes and enhancements to the txfonts package, splitting it into two separate packages---newtxtext and newtxmath, which may be run independently of one another. It provides scaling, improved metrics, and other options. In particular, newtxmath offers a libertine option which substitutes Linux Libertine (provided with TeXLive and MikTeX) italic and Greek letters for the default Times letters, providing a good match for the Libertine text font, which is heavier than Computer Modern but lighter than Times, and in my experience, looks very sharp and clear on the screen.
